With 8 manufacturing sites, 3 European Process & Engineering hubs and the German Innovation Center our sites in Germany are at the center of breakthrough technologies behind our products. In Germany, we have a strong manufacturing presence with leading brands such as Gillette, Braun, Oral‑B, Pampers, Always and Wick. Your Role
- Analysis, development and continuous improvement of production processes.
- Improvement of existing production machines / automation processes.
- Coach people on problem solving & process improvements.
- Create standards related to the root cause to eliminate issues permanently.
- Maintain & create new strategies to improve process reliability.
- Growing personnel responsibility for the line teams.
- Execution of product tests.
- Planning, calculation, and implementation of technical projects.
- Analysis and comparison of variants for technical development potential.
- Development and implementation of production machines / systems.
- Cooperation with machine suppliers.
